China’s COMAC first delivery of C919 pushed for 2021

China’s COMAC said on February 6, 2018, that it is targeting 2021 for the first delivery of its C919 single-aisle commercial passenger jet, despite delays in production and flight testing.

SpaceX’s Falcon Heavy makes history with successful launch

On February 6, 2018, SpaceX successfully launched the first long awaited demonstration flight of the new Falcon Heavy spacecraft. The rocket is now the world’s most powerful operational vehicle. It can lift more than twice the payload of the next closest spacecraft Delta IV Heavy at one-third of the cost.

Vistara pits Airbus against Boeing for $8.5 billion jet order

Vistara, a joint venture between Indian conglomerate Tata Sons and Singapore Airlines (SIA), is said to be in talks with Airbus and Boeing to buy up to 60 new aircraft in a deal that would be worth as much as $8.5 billion. The order is the first of several expected aircraft deals Indian carriers are set to place in the coming months.
